TVNZ Response to Charter
Tuesday, 1 May 2001, 12:32 am
Press Release: Television New Zealand
|
TVNZ Chairman, Ross Armstrong, said today the Board and
Management are glad that the Charter has been approved and
made public.
"We will continue to work closely with the
Government and the Commerce Select Committee to identify the
most effective implementation of the Charter and how best to
monitor TVNZ's performance against the Charter in the
future", said Dr Armstrong.
TVNZ has been fully consulted
over the wording of the Charter.
